Animal rescue operations have become increasingly sophisticated, utilising cutting-edge technology and specialised equipment to extract animals from hazardous situations while reducing anxiety and injury. Contemporary extraction methods are created through extensive research into animal psychology, ensuring that intervention methods emphasize psychological health alongside physical safety. Rescue teams now employ tools like thermal imaging, drone surveillance, and GPS tracking to keep track of pets under duress, while tailored moving solutions ensure secure relocation. The training needed for extraction workers has expanded significantly, with team members receiving education in animal handling, emergency veterinary care, and species-specific behavioral patterns. These enhanced technologies have boosted survival chances for rescued animals, particularly those recovered from trafficking operations, natural disasters, or habitat destruction. Collaboration among extraction agencies, government bodies, and international conservation groups has developed relationships like the AWF Conservation Centre, which respond promptly to wildlife emergencies in targeted territories. Rehabilitation initiatives highlight one of the thorough elements of modern wildlife protection, demanding substantial centers, and professional teams, and carefully designed protocols to prepare animals for return to natural habitats. The restoration phase starts with thorough healthcare assessments and treatment of injuries, alongside dietary aid and behavioral conditioning programs tailored to each species’ needs. Successful rehabilitation requires detailed understanding of natural behaviors, dietary necessities, and tribal dynamics to maintain field survival skills. Numerous projects utilize creative methods like surrogate parenting, where orphaned animals are raised by members of their own species, and preparatory training that acclimates animals to natural environments. Effective rehabilitation relies on custom rooming that mimic natural habitats, veterinary facilities equipped for wildlife medicine, and quarantine areas to prevent disease transmission.
